This stumped me too. The directions only say:
"Unzip this pack directly to the SD card, keeping all directories/folders intact".
Not a single file is called "pack". When you talk about a "pack", that, to me, seemed like it had to be the .ZIP file which once unzipped has 27 directories in it. So I unzipped that, put the SD card into my Noir and wondered why the LED didn't blink to indicate the firmware was being updated...
I did NOT think/know I had to even download the .bin file as nothing in the directions said to. I took a leap of faith by downloading the .BIN file to the root of the directory, then on my second try it updated correctly.
